Output 8d680817fc20a21dc468f190592f66e939db7d979f3790e514ef1d7552807c47:1

value
626049624
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 289d9938e3bb97e6c2040468511a10ce3dc18a30 OP_EQUALVERIFY OP_CHECKSIG
address
14hkpp23XuKUDoeD238zLbD7SKAJ9PDNMp
transaction
8d680817fc20a21dc468f190592f66e939db7d979f3790e514ef1d7552807c47
confirmations
488263
spent
true